    Rust is a 2024 American Western film written and directed by Joel Souza. The film stars Alec Baldwin (who also produced and co-wrote the story with Souza), Patrick Scott McDermott, Travis Fimmel , Frances Fisher , and Josh Hopkins . [ 2 ]

Point shooting (also known as target-[1] or threat-focused shooting, [2] intuitive shooting, instinctive shooting, subconscious tactical shooting, or hipfiring) is a practical shooting method where the shooter points a ranged weapon (typically a repeating firearm) at a target without relying on the use of sights to aim.
